xref: /llvm-project/clang/unittests/Analysis/CMakeLists.txt (revision f4cf51c99c74f46a490e0ae265da8fba298d800b)
1ff2046a9SAlexander Kornienkoset(LLVM_LINK_COMPONENTS
2f9d558c8SJohannes Doerfert  FrontendOpenMP
3ff2046a9SAlexander Kornienko  Support
4ff2046a9SAlexander Kornienko  )
5ff2046a9SAlexander Kornienko
6da9e718fSArtem Dergachevadd_clang_unittest(ClangAnalysisTests
72e2db937SKristof Umann  CFGDominatorTree.cpp
8ff2046a9SAlexander Kornienko  CFGTest.cpp
9da9e718fSArtem Dergachev  CloneDetectionTest.cpp
10e9192f83SShuai Wang  ExprMutationAnalyzerTest.cpp
11*f4cf51c9SYitzhak Mandelbaum  IntervalPartitionTest.cpp
126e307100SBalazs Benics  MacroExpansionContextTest.cpp
13692da624SZiqing Luo  UnsafeBufferUsageTest.cpp
14ff2046a9SAlexander Kornienko  )
15ff2046a9SAlexander Kornienko
162e97d2aaSTom Stellardclang_target_link_libraries(ClangAnalysisTests
17d806af34SShoaib Meenai  PRIVATE
18097a2b9cSNAKAMURA Takumi  clangAST
19ff2046a9SAlexander Kornienko  clangASTMatchers
207d5d987eSNAKAMURA Takumi  clangAnalysis
21097a2b9cSNAKAMURA Takumi  clangBasic
22097a2b9cSNAKAMURA Takumi  clangFrontend
236e307100SBalazs Benics  clangLex
245313327fSFangrui Song  clangSerialization
25ff2046a9SAlexander Kornienko  clangTooling
26ff2046a9SAlexander Kornienko  )
276e307100SBalazs Benics
286e307100SBalazs Benicstarget_link_libraries(ClangAnalysisTests
296e307100SBalazs Benics  PRIVATE
304cec789cSSam McCall  clangTesting
316e307100SBalazs Benics  LLVMTestingSupport
326e307100SBalazs Benics  )
338dcaf3aaSStanislav Gatev
348dcaf3aaSStanislav Gatevadd_subdirectory(FlowSensitive)
35